| 15:21:36 | fried_rice | melwitt, mriedem: Actually, with spec='foo', 'foo' is treated as an instance of str, so the mock gets all the attributes associated with string (index, replace, find, etc.) | |
| 15:22:08 | melwitt | ohhh man | |
| 15:22:35 | melwitt | haha | |
| 15:22:53 | fried_rice | what that *should* mean is that if you have a mock like m = mock.Mock(spec='nova.virt.libvirt.guest.Guest') and you try to reference e.g. m.uuid, it *should* blow up. | |
